A » Reflexology treatment is influenced by factors such as the practitioner's experience, the client's specific health conditions, stress levels, and individual pain thresholds. The treatment environment, including ambient lighting and calming music, also plays a crucial role. Additionally, the client's belief and openness to the therapy can impact the treatment's effectiveness. Personalized approaches tailored to the client's needs can further enhance the benefits of reflexology.
